By default, UniPatcher will name the output as [Source Filename]_patched.[ext] . You can change this by tapping the output path. Tip: Add "v2" or "translated" to avoid confusion.

Patching a 2GB file can take 3–6 minutes on mid-range hardware. Do not lock your screen or let the phone enter deep sleep (enable a "keep screen on" setting in Developer Options).
